How can I check my Hawaiian miles balance?

You can check your Hawaiian miles balance by logging into your Hawaiian Airlines account on their website or mobile app. Your balance will be displayed on your account dashboard.

Do Hawaiian miles expire?

Yes, Hawaiian miles can expire if there is no qualifying activity in your account for 18 months. Always check your account for upcoming expirations.

Can I transfer Hawaiian miles to another person?

Yes, you can transfer Hawaiian miles to another Hawaiian Airlines account, but there may be a fee associated with this service.
